AYUTTHAYA: One more Covid-19 infection has been detected in this central province, bringing the local total to 47, with three cases linked to Pornpat wet market in Pathum Thani province.

Provincial public health chief Peera Areerat said on Wednesday the new patient is a 25-year-old woman living in Phak Hai district. She is a niece of patient No 46, a vegetable vendor at Pornpat fresh market in Thanyaburi district of Pathum Thani

The woman and her 64-year-old aunt stay in the same house in Phai district, Dr Peera said.

The new patient's travel record showed she went to and returned from work, a factory at Bitech industrial estate in Bang Pa-in district, by private car. Before her infection was detected, she visited Grand market, which is a large bazaar in Uthai district of Ayutthaya, and a convenience store in Pa Mok district of Ang Thong.

Ayutthaya governor Panu Yaemsri on Wednesday ordered local leaders and volunteers to begin active case finding in communities where people had visited Pornpat and Suchart wet markets in Pathum Thani, the centre of a Covid-19 cluster. Both markets have been closed.

Ayutthaya now had three new cases linked to Pornpat market, Mr Panu said. Authorities were asking people who recently visited either of the two markets to cooperate and self-isolate at home for 14 days. 

On Feb 13, a 42-year-old woman in Phak Hai district, a vegetable vendor at Pornpat market, tested positive for Covid-19. She was the first case in Ayutthaya to be linked to the wet market in Pathum Thani.
